I know I'm missing something. I was trying to leaving KTMB and was given the Miami five departure. I've never had to load a departure before, but I was expecting it. I looked at it the night before and thought I knew how to do it.

The ground controller was very nice, but I had zero luck loading it. KTMB (departure airport) and KMCN (destination airport) were already loaded into the garmin flight plan. I pressed FPL, select departure and nothing. The screen changed and had KTMB at the top, but I didn't see any way to load the mia5 departure. I practiced on the 430 simulator for san diego and it worked fine.

We were supposed to depart runway 9L, but I couldn't find any way to make any choices. Ended up leaving VFR. What did I miss?
 
Was the nav database up to date? Looking at the departure it's a very simple one. Not sure why you canceled IFR.
 
the weird thing is when I loaded the departures for KTMB, it had "none" for the three boxes. When I selected KMIA as the departure airport, it allows me to select the SID. I know my database was up to date b/c I loaded it before my trip. I may ask my CFI to take a look at it with me. Thanks, Randy.

I tried it on a 430w sim and got the same thing you did. No departures selectable. I also cannot see what the problem was. DHP is your first waypoint. WINCO is your next waypoint. If it did load, thats what you would get. KTMB DHP WINCO. Why would you have ground spell it out for you? You said your frustration was loading it in the 430, not that you didn't have the chart available. You really have me scratching my head on this one. Out of KMIA, the MIAMI5 departure is not selectable in 430w sim I am using. There is a WINCO2 though. Is that the one you meant when said it loaded with KMIA as the departure airport??
